摘要
The Delay Tolerant Mobile Sensor Network distinguishes itself from conventional sensor networks by several unique characteristics such as node mobility, intermittently connectivity, and frequent changing topology. The traditional approaches for sensor networking cannot be applied in DTMSN directly. Hence, routing in DTMSN has attracted a great interest recently. In this paper, we propose an energy-aware socially-based spray and focus routing (ESSF) for DTMSN, which introduces an efficient energy-aware mechanism in the first phase to balance the limited message replicas, and design a socially-based forwarding algorithm in the second phase to economize the traffic overhead. Through intensive simulation result, it proves that ESSF can achieve comparable or the lower transmission overhead and delay than the exiting popular quota-style multi-replica routing protocols.
